Simple and accurate analytical model of planar grids and high-impedance surfaces, comprising metal strips or patches
This paper proposed original analytical expressions for rapid estimation of the equivalent surface impedance for a class of Frequency Selective Surfaces. Prior to this work, FSS structures could only be analysed using full-wave electromagnetic modelling techniques. The significance of this work stems from the capability that it offers very rapid deterministic design of FSS geometries to a given performance – this is reflected in the 105 citations that this paper has received to date. This work has also been the basis for a collaborative proposal with Thales Alenia Space (Principal Engineer).
